Chinese New Year, 2011 as part of my ongoing Gat Luang, Chiang Mai project I had the opportunity to spend a few evenings with a Chinese opera troupe performing at a stage near the Ping River. The troupe members were from Thailand and southern China and perform at temple celebrations across the region. When not performing many of the troupe's members live in Bangkok's Yaowarat / Chinatown neighborhood. My hope has been to try to meet up with them again as they tour through Malaysia but that hasn't happened yet. Until then here is a multimedia of our time together last year.
